As a Lease Operator you’ll be responsible for the daily maintenance of a designated route or group of oil and gas wells. In addition, you’ll develop and demonstrate essential operating skills through ongoing training and by working with multi-well pads, compressors, and various artificial lift methods. Your work will challenge you, and with our Core Values to guide you, you’ll quickly learn and grow with us.

Responsibilities/Expectations

Conducts production tests and perform routine repairs

Completes operational checks of assigned wells/equipment and identify and report changes in individual well performance

Performs minor maintenance of equipment

Gauges tanks and prepare for sale and manage fluid inventory on production facilities

Lights gas-fired vessels/emission control devices

Conducts environmental and Spill Prevention, Control and Countermeasure (SPCC) audits to assess field operations, buildings, facilities, tools, and equipment

Other duties as assigned
